Re: How to reinstall the loader?

From: "Steve O'Hara-Smith" <steve@xxxxxxxxxx>
Date: Tue, 8 Mar 2005 09:08:49 +0000

On Fri, 4 Mar 2005 12:21:50 -0800 (PST)
Matthew Dillon <dillon@xxxxxxxxxxxxxxxxxxxx> wrote:

> :  The worse thing is when I tried to boot my DragonFlyBSD partition
> :afterwards. The DragonFlyBSD loader has been replaced by the FreeBSD one,
> :that tries to boot FreeBSD and not DragonFlyBSD. I don't know why it has

	I just had exactly the same problem (and cause) - the good news is
I recovered from it :)

>     You can do this by booting the DragonFly CD and installing the loader
>     manually.  Lets say DFly is on ad0s1, you would do (booting the CD and
>     logging in as root):
> 	disklabel -w -B ad0s1

	I had to do:

	disklabel -w -B ad4s4 auto

>     You might possibly also have to recopy the loader program itself:

	That wasn't needed but the FreeBSD installer had managed to hose
my DragonFly disklabel too, I had to recreate it by hand with disklabel -e
and a fair amount of arithmetic.

